Bayern Munich host Club Brugge at the Allianz Arena aiming for a third straight Champions League victory. Kompany's side has won 10 games in a row in all competitions and will be looking to maintain their 100% run at home. Bayern beat Chelsea 3-1 at home and FC Pafos 5-1 away in the Champions League, and they beat Borussia Dortmund 2-1 to reach 21 points from seven Bundesliga matches. Harry Kane has scored in seven consecutive games, totalling 17 goals in all competitions, including 12 in the Bundesliga. Club Brugge sit second in Belgium with 23 points, have scored in their last seven games, and have two losses and one draw in five away matches, making an upset at Bayern a difficult task.
